Actis to acquire Swiftnet for $355m

by Released

Actis, a global investor in sustainable infrastructure, together with Royal Bafokeng Holdings as its empowerment partner, has entered into an agreement to acquire a 100 percent stake in Swiftnet, a leading telecom-tower portfolio in South Africa, from Telkom for an Enterprise Value of ZAR6.75 billion ($360 million).

Swiftnet represents a strategic acquisition for Actis which will see it acquire more than 4,000 sites across the country. The platform is underpinned by a strong relationship with Telkom and other existing anchor tenants, and long-term contractual revenue. The deal allows Actis to invest in a growing sector, with strong secular tailwinds and an increasing need for tower densification driven by increasing internet penetration and the transitions from 3G and 4G to 5G.

Actis’ strategy is to create a leading independent Towerco, and further deepen its relationship with South Africa’s mobile operators. Swiftnet has a unique tower footprint across the country
